Abstract

Background High triglycerides may lead to other conditions such as hypothyroidism or liver and kidneydisease. Certain medications, such as beta-blockers, birth control pills and steroids, can increase triglyceridelevels. Other factors can affect triglyceride levels Methodology Biochemical tests included (serumcholesterol, triglyceride, LDL, RBS and HbA1c These tests were performed according to the workingmethod of each analysis on the device Full automate and TUSO Hematological test included( WBC countRBC count Hb and PCV) These tests were conducted at CBC device .Result illustrates a study of some biochemical variables for people with lipoma and comparing them withhealthy peoples , where mean of the affected persons for cholesterol and triglyceride tests was 312, 296,respectively, compared with the control 116, 89, respectively, and the level of sugar and HbA1c in theaffected persons was 11, 226 on Respectively compared to control 86, 3, respectively, and this explains thatthere is a direct relationship between the rise in fat and blood sugar with the emergence of lipomaConclusion We conclude that the most vulnerable people are those who suffer from high levels of triglyceridesand cholesterol, as well as those with high blood sugar, as well as the genetic factor that plays a major rolein causing this disease, as the genetic factor gave a large percentage of infection with this disease, as well asthe quality of nutrition has a great role
